Transaction 19150120c63eb78f80531bbfe57287df4afcb99582241c906722d4e8d3f5e461

2 Input
2 Outputs
  • 19150120c63eb78f80531bbfe57287df4afcb99582241c906722d4e8d3f5e461:0
  • value  1703908
    address  2NAtVQPyu3puS415UithafB7UJsG2gkPwhR
  • 19150120c63eb78f80531bbfe57287df4afcb99582241c906722d4e8d3f5e461:1
  • value  1000000
    address  2N5xoHzUgdUEmX4mFrq9hEmtAfwZrKPGmKH